diff --git a/src/layouts/AsideMenu.vue b/src/layouts/AsideMenu.vue index ed94b05..4b7a98a 100644 --- a/src/layouts/AsideMenu.vue +++ b/src/layouts/AsideMenu.vue @@ -62,7 +62,7 @@ export default { parents = this.$router.options.routes[0].children.filter(ele => { if ( this.userInfo.permissionList.some(item => { - return item.rights === ele.name && ele.name.indexOf("center") < 0 && item.rights === ele.name && ele.name.indexOf("camodel") < 0; + return item.rights === ele.name && ele.name.indexOf("center") < 0; }) ) { return ele; @@ -81,9 +81,9 @@ export default { } }; recursionRoute(parents); - } else { + }else { parents = this.$router.options.routes[0].children.filter(item => { - return !item.name.startsWith("center") && !item.name.startsWith("camodel"); + return !item.name.startsWith("center"); }); } this.routes = parents; diff --git a/src/plugins/axios/axios.js b/src/plugins/axios/axios.js index 0cea315..9c7c175 100644 --- a/src/plugins/axios/axios.js +++ b/src/plugins/axios/axios.js @@ -29,7 +29,7 @@ instance.interceptors.response.use((response) => { // 对响应数据做点什么 if (res.code !== 200 && res.code!==0) { console.log(res); - Vue.prototype.$message.error(res.msg); + Vue.prototype.$message.error(res.message); // 未认证 if (res.code === 401) { // 未登录 diff --git a/src/router/index.js b/src/router/index.js index 4df591b..52db9f9 100644 --- a/src/router/index.js +++ b/src/router/index.js @@ -39,14 +39,6 @@ const routes = [{ component: () => import('@/views/realTimeMonitoring/index'), }, - // { - // path: 'realTimeMonitoring/model', - // name: 'camodel', - // meta: { - // name: '球机操作' - // }, - // component: () => import('@/views/realTimeMonitoring/model') - // }, { path: 'historyMonitoring', name: 'historyMonitoring', @@ -55,7 +47,46 @@ const routes = [{ name: '历史数据' }, component: () => import('@/views/historyMonitoring/index') - }, { + }, + //设置二级菜单 + // { + // path: 'checkManage', + // name: 'checkManage', + // meta: { + // icon: 'form', + // name: '盘点管理', + // unfold:true + // }, + // children: [ + // { + // path: 'checkManage', + // name: 'checkManage', + // meta: { + // name: '盘点管理' + // }, + // component: () => import('@/views/checkManage/index'), + // }, + // { + // path: 'checkOperation', + // name: 'checkOperation', + // meta: { + // name: '盘点操作' + // }, + // component: () => import('@/views/checkManage/checkOperation'), + // }, + // ] + // }, + + { + path: 'checkManage', + name: 'checkManage', + meta: { + icon: 'form', + name: '盘点管理', + }, + component: () => import('@/views/checkManage/index') + }, + { path: 'roadwayManage', name: 'roadwayManage', meta: { diff --git a/src/views/cameraManage/index.vue b/src/views/cameraManage/index.vue index 0f61f1c..1716591 100644 --- a/src/views/cameraManage/index.vue +++ b/src/views/cameraManage/index.vue @@ -16,11 +16,11 @@ @change="handleGetCameraList" > - + 测试 - + 配置 diff --git a/src/views/checkManage/checkOperation.vue b/src/views/checkManage/checkOperation.vue new file mode 100644 index 0000000..cb27713 --- /dev/null +++ b/src/views/checkManage/checkOperation.vue @@ -0,0 +1,5 @@ + diff --git a/src/views/checkManage/index.vue b/src/views/checkManage/index.vue new file mode 100644 index 0000000..a38b638 --- /dev/null +++ b/src/views/checkManage/index.vue @@ -0,0 +1,5 @@ + diff --git a/src/views/realTimeMonitoring/index.vue b/src/views/realTimeMonitoring/index.vue index 9295aa7..1bc0526 100644 --- a/src/views/realTimeMonitoring/index.vue +++ b/src/views/realTimeMonitoring/index.vue @@ -109,8 +109,8 @@ export default { } }).then(res => { console.log(res.data) - // var url = 'ws://192.168.66.56:9007/api/lychee/stream/live/'+res.data.channel - var url = 'ws://127.0.0.1:9007/api/lychee/stream/live/'+res.data.channel + var url = 'ws://192.168.66.56:9007/api/lychee/stream/live/'+res.data.channel + // var url = 'ws://127.0.0.1:9007/api/lychee/stream/live/'+res.data.channel var player = new JSMpeg.Player(url, { canvas: document.querySelector('.video'+item.id), audio: false, @@ -216,7 +216,7 @@ export default { } .flex-layouts{ display: flex; - width: 1550px; + width: 1630px; flex-wrap: wrap; } .video-list{ diff --git a/src/views/realTimeMonitoring/model.vue b/src/views/realTimeMonitoring/model.vue index aec7053..cbbfab8 100644 --- a/src/views/realTimeMonitoring/model.vue +++ b/src/views/realTimeMonitoring/model.vue @@ -150,7 +150,8 @@ export default { } }).then(res => { console.log(res.data) - var url = 'ws://127.0.0.1:9007/api/lychee/stream/live/'+res.data.channel + var url = 'ws://192.168.66.56:9007/api/lychee/stream/live/'+res.data.channel + // var url = 'ws://127.0.0.1:9007/api/lychee/stream/live/'+res.data.channel var player = new JSMpeg.Player(url, { canvas: document.querySelector('.video-canvas'), audio: false, @@ -373,11 +374,9 @@ export default { }) }, - leftStop(e){ + leftStop(){ this.leftUrl=require('@/assets/left-icon.png') console.log('左转鼠标抬起') - // e.unbind('mousemove') - console.log(e) this.$axios.post('/camera/control/left/stop/'+this.id, { data: {} }).then(res => { diff --git a/src/views/roadwayManage/index.vue b/src/views/roadwayManage/index.vue index 7e7833c..231ec25 100644 --- a/src/views/roadwayManage/index.vue +++ b/src/views/roadwayManage/index.vue @@ -18,9 +18,11 @@ diff --git a/src/views/roadwayManage/model.vue b/src/views/roadwayManage/model.vue index 76f82c2..5422fa3 100644 --- a/src/views/roadwayManage/model.vue +++ b/src/views/roadwayManage/model.vue @@ -240,8 +240,8 @@ export default { rightShelveId:newVal.rightShelveId, rightInsideShelveId:newVal.rightInsideShelveId, rightOutsideShelveId:newVal.rightOutsideShelveId, - camera1Id:newVal.camera1Id, - camera2Id:newVal.camera2Id, + camera1Id:newVal.camera1Name, + camera2Id:newVal.camera2Name, camera1Name:newVal.camera1Name, camera2Name:newVal.camera2Name }) @@ -306,6 +306,11 @@ export default { values.rightType='1' break; } + if(!this.cameraList.length>0){ + // console.log(this.mdata.camera1Id) + values.camera1Id = this.mdata.camera1Id + values.camera2Id = this.mdata.camera2Id + } this.$api.httpApi.editStreet({ data:values }).then(res => {